Hello everybody, this is Jeff at etrailer.com. Today, we're gonna take a look at this Furrion Chill HE White Rooftop RV Air Conditioner System, has a 13,500 Btu cooling capacity. Now, this is a high efficiency AC unit, this will replace or let you add a new Furrion Chill air conditioner on your RV or camper. This is a Furrion Chill HE rooftop air conditioner, it's aerodynamically designed, has a mid-profile, high efficiency air conditioner for your RV. Now, this air conditioner will quickly and efficiently cool the interior of your RV or camper, has a powerful high capacity compressor, which will cool down the RV faster, and the high energy efficiency ratio of 7 to 1 on it, delivers more Btus per unit of power. Just to give you an idea of the size of this unit, the length of it from the very back to the front, it's gonna be 34 13/16 inches long, the width on this unit, side to side, 27 9/16 inches wide, and the height, the tallest point being the very back right back here, so from the bottom to the very top is 13 9/16 inches tall.
The weight on this unit is 76 pounds. Now, this kit here will include everything I have laid out here on the table, it includes the air conditioner, the air distribution box, the single zone control box, the wall thermostat, comes with some installation hardware, and a nice instruction manual that'll describe how this all goes together and how it operates. Now, this does use dual motors, and this'll allow the dual fans to move the cool air faster, quieter, and more efficiently than a single motor. Right over here you can see the condenser fan, it's connected to a motor right here, and then on this side, there's an evaporator fan connected to the motor here, and that dual motor design helps the air conditioner start easier. Also, what's nice on this unit, it does offer a soft start feature, and what that means is you don't need any extra start capacitor added to this, and the reason is they already include it. Right in this box here is the start capacitor, and that'll offer an extra boost to help jumpstart the AC when a campsite or a generator doesn't provide enough power.
This unit here, a 2,200 watt generator will power it up, and this will store energy that'll later be used for the next startup. Now, the cover we mentioned, let me zoom back out, or the cover that we took off right here, this is a nice UV resistant cover, it'll protect the internal components from any water and debris, and also, if you noticed, it does use this EPP foam housing, which is water and chemical resistant, plus, it gives thermal insulation, which will regulate the temperature and prevent the motors from overheating. The air distribution box right here, if you noticed, it has two slotted registers, one here, one right here, and basically, these will provide maximum airflow. Basically, you can see they're open now, you can push them close to direct more air to the ducts in a ducted system, and if you open it up, you can just open it all the way if you need be.
This does include some EVA foam that's added to this that'll add a nice seal between this RV ceiling and this air distribution box to prevent any leaks. The single zone controller right here, this will let you control the temperatures inside your RV. They have short-cycle protection, which will ensure your RV reaches its temperature set point, and it even offers an automatic restart, which will restore most recent settings after power interruption. The wall thermostat here has a nice digital display on it, it'll show your settings, gives you five different operation modes, and also, three fan speeds to optimize the temperature, and it even offers a sleep setting that keeps your RV cool at night while you're saving power and reducing noise. Now, this is a bolt-on installation, this is compatible with ducted or ductless systems, it'll replace and work with your existing Furrion Chill AC setup. Now, the mounting hardware to install this unit is not included, you would've to supply that. This one you can see is a nice white color, we do also sell this unit in a black unit if you prefer, also as a kit, we do sell that separately in our website. Specs on this, the electrical rating is 115 volts, 60 hertz, cooling capacity we mentioned is 13,500 Btus per hour, and the power draw on this when it's running is 11.2 amps.
